At Unicorn we take pride in sourcing products that don't impact on the
environment and animals. The same goes for our alcohol range. Conventional
wine-making accounts for a huge proportion of all insecticides used in
farming. These chemicals not only destroy habitats but also work their way
through the food chain and impact on all parts of the ecosystem. Organic
vineyards have a high biodiversity and flowers grow between vines, bees,
butterflies and birdsong fill the air and on closer inspection beneficial
insects can be found devouring pests that could destroy the crop. Many
people don't know that animal products can also be used during the
clarifying process of wine and beers. We work closely with our suppliers
to ensure that all our alcohol is both vegan and organic, and where
possible we also try to offer Fairtrade choices.
